Wolverhampton City Council

  • Date 31 May 2011
  • Sector Local government
  • Decision(s) FOI 1: Upheld
The complainant asked Wolverhampton City Council (“the Council”) for a copy of an internal audit report relating to a Council-owned property, the Tettenhall Institute. The Council relied on the exemption under section 30(2)(a)(iii) and considered that the public interest favoured maintaining the exemption. The Commissioner considered that the Council’s arguments were not sufficient to enable him to conclude that the exemption had been correctly applied. He therefore requires the Council to disclose a copy of the report and he has found the Council in breach of section 10(1), 1(1)(b), 17(1) and 17(1)(c) of the Freedom of Information Act 2000 (“the FOIA”).
